The Syrians fled before Israel; and David killed of the Syrians [the men of] seven thousand chariots, and forty thousand footmen, and killed Shophach the captain of the host.

A Decisive Victory
Commentators highlight that this battle was the final, decisive effort by the Arameans (Syrians) against David. Their comprehensive defeat, as recorded here, resulted in them becoming vassals to Israel, solidifying the security and dominance of David's kingdom in the region.
